Feb. 23, 1962 The New York Times by Ross Parmenter

[...]

The first selection after the intermission was a work new to New York, Fantasy and Toccata by Oskar Morawetz, a native of Czechoslovakia who migrated to Canada in 1940, and who lives in Toronto. The work stems from Ravel, with hints of Prokofieff. But it made a pleasing impression because of its spirit and craftsmanship. The audience obliged him to bow several times in acknowledgement of the applause.
